Drill/Driver vs. Impact Driver

Understanding the difference between these two tools is crucial for getting the most out of your cordless drill combo kit. While they might look similar at first glance, they each have their own strengths.

The drill/driver is your versatile workhorse. It handles both drilling holes and driving screws with equal ease, making it perfect for general tasks around the house. You can adjust the speed and torque settings to match your project – gentle enough for delicate work, powerful enough for tougher jobs. Most feature either a 3/8-inch or 1/2-inch keyless chuck, with the larger size being better for heavy-duty applications and bigger bits.

The impact driver is where the real power lives. While it can drive screws like a drill, it excels at high-torque fastening tasks that would make a regular drill struggle. Its unique hammer-and-anvil mechanism delivers rapid rotational impacts, making quick work of driving long screws into tough materials or loosening stubborn bolts. You’ll notice it has a 1/4-inch hex chuck designed specifically for quick-change driver bits.

When your project involves concrete, brick, or stone, some kits include a hammer drill. This combines regular drilling action with a percussive hammering motion, essentially chiseling through masonry as it spins. It’s the difference between struggling for minutes and getting the job done in seconds.

Essential and Bonus Tools

Two-tool kits are the most popular starting point, typically pairing that drill/driver and impact driver we just discussed. This combination handles about 80% of common household projects, from hanging pictures to building furniture.

Four-tool kits step things up considerably, often adding a circular saw for precise cuts and a reciprocating saw for demolition work. These kits give you serious versatility for larger projects like deck building or bathroom renovations.

Multi-tool kits can include five, six, or even more tools, bringing in specialized equipment like sanders for finishing work, grinders for heavy material removal, or jobsite lighting to keep your work area bright and safe. The beauty of starting with any kit size is that you can always expand later – once you’re committed to a battery platform, adding individual tools becomes much more affordable.

The Power Source: Understanding Battery Platforms and Voltage

Think of your battery platform as the foundation of your entire tool collection. When you invest in a cordless drill combo kit, you’re not just buying those specific tools – you’re joining a family of compatible equipment that can grow with your needs.

Battery compatibility is honestly one of the smartest features of modern tool systems. All the tools in your kit share the same batteries and charger, which means less clutter in your workshop and more money in your pocket as you expand your collection. Instead of buying complete tool packages every time, you can grab “tool-only” versions that work with your existing power source.

The voltage question comes up constantly, and we get it – the numbers can be confusing. Most cordless drill combo kits fall into two main categories, and each has its sweet spot.

12V systems are the nimble athletes of the tool world. They’re lighter, more compact, and perfect when you’re working overhead or in tight spaces. Don’t let the lower voltage fool you though – these tools pack plenty of punch for furniture assembly, cabinet work, and most household repairs. Your arms will definitely appreciate the reduced weight during longer projects.

18V and 20V MAX systems (which are basically the same thing – 20V MAX is just marketing speak for 18V at peak charge) are the workhorses that handle everything from weekend DIY projects to serious construction work. They’ve got the muscle for tougher materials and longer screws, plus there’s usually a much wider selection of compatible tools available. If you’re planning any significant home renovations or want tools that can handle whatever you throw at them, this voltage range is typically your best bet. Some professional platforms, for example, offer over 200 different tool options on a single battery system.

Amp-hours (Ah) tell you how long your battery will run before needing a recharge. Higher numbers mean longer runtime, but they also mean heavier batteries. Many smart kit manufacturers include a mix – maybe a lightweight 1.5Ah battery for quick tasks and a hefty 4.0Ah for longer jobs. Modern lithium-ion battery technology has made these batteries incredibly reliable, and smart chargers help extend their lifespan by monitoring temperature and charging conditions. Motor Technology: Brushed vs. Brushless Explained

Here’s where things get really interesting from a performance standpoint. The motor is the heart of your drill, and the technology inside makes a huge difference in how your tools perform and how long they last.

Brushed motors are the traditional approach – they use carbon brushes that physically contact the spinning parts to transfer power. They’re reliable and have been doing the job for decades, which is why you’ll find them in many budget-friendly kits. The downside? All that physical contact creates friction, which means heat generation, energy loss, and eventually worn-out parts.

Brushless motors are the newer, smarter technology. Instead of physical brushes, they use electronically controlled motors with sensors to manage power transfer. This eliminates friction, reduces heat, and dramatically improves efficiency. We’re talking about 50% longer runtime per charge in many cases, plus significantly more power and torque.

The tool lifespan difference is remarkable too. Without brushes wearing down, brushless tools often last years longer than their brushed counterparts. They cost more upfront, but when you factor in the improved performance and longevity, they often pay for themselves over time. Plus, the electronic control allows for smart features that automatically adjust power output based on the task at hand.

What Defines a Professional-Grade Cordless Drill Combo Kit?

When your paycheck depends on your tools performing flawlessly day after day, you need a cordless drill combo kit built to professional standards. These aren’t just more expensive versions of homeowner tools – they’re engineered from the ground up for the demands of job site use.

Professional kits almost exclusively feature brushless motors, and there’s good reason for this. These motors deliver significantly more power, run cooler, and last much longer than their brushed counterparts. When you’re driving hundreds of screws or drilling through tough materials all day, that efficiency translates directly into productivity and less downtime.

High-capacity batteries of 4.0Ah and above are standard in professional kits because tradespeople can’t afford to stop working every hour to swap batteries. Many of these systems also include hammer drill functionality, which is essential for anyone working with concrete, masonry, or stone. The ability to switch from regular drilling to hammer drilling without changing tools saves both time and tool belt space.

What really sets professional kits apart are the advanced features and jobsite durability. We’re talking about tools that can survive drops, dust, moisture, and the general abuse that comes with construction work. Many professional-grade tools also include smart features like electronic clutches that prevent overtightening and LED lights positioned to actually illuminate your work area effectively.

Is a higher voltage (e.g., 20V vs. 18V) always better?

Here’s where things get a bit interesting, and honestly, the marketing can be confusing! Higher voltage doesn’t automatically mean better performance. When you see “20V MAX” on a tool, that’s typically just the peak voltage of an 18V battery when it’s fully charged. The actual working voltage is still 18V, so you’re essentially comparing apples to apples.

What really matters is how well the whole tool is designed. A brushless motor with smart electronics can make a huge difference in performance, sometimes more than the voltage rating itself. The battery’s amp-hour (Ah) rating is also crucial – that tells you how long the battery will actually run.

For many homeowners, a well-designed 12V system can handle most tasks beautifully while being much lighter and easier to maneuver. We’ve seen customers absolutely love their 12V kits for furniture assembly, cabinet work, and general repairs around the house. The key is matching the tool to your actual needs rather than just chasing the biggest number on the label.

How do I know if I need an impact driver or just a drill?

This is such a practical question, and the answer really depends on what you’re planning to tackle around your home or job site.

If most of your projects involve drilling holes and driving smaller screws – think hanging pictures, assembling furniture, or basic home repairs – a good drill/driver might be all you need to start. These tools are incredibly versatile and come with adjustable clutch settings that prevent you from overtightening screws and stripping heads.

But here’s where an impact driver becomes essential: when you’re dealing with long screws, lag bolts, or any fastener that really fights back. The impact driver’s unique hammer-and-anvil mechanism delivers quick, powerful bursts that drive stubborn fasteners without twisting your wrist or causing the bit to slip out of the screw head. If you’ve ever tried to drive a 3-inch deck screw with just a regular drill, you’ll immediately appreciate what an impact driver brings to the table!

Most cordless drill combo kits include both tools because they truly complement each other. The drill creates clean holes, and the impact driver powers in the fasteners efficiently. It’s like having the perfect tag team for your projects.
